Address

ecash:qrcj3sttcduvf6d94gq84pwu5mzy4uggvv3l42agtzCopy

Total Received

199560.39 XEC

Total Sent

199560.39 XEC

№ Transactions

2

Final Balance

0 XEC

Transactions
Filter